Samuel Waters, age 88, of Tipp City, passed away on February 7, 2021. He was born in Rome, Georgia, on June 18, 1932, the son of the late Samuel and Emma Waters.
He was preceded in death by his parents; daughters, Diane Waters and Linda Barnes; son, Bruce Waters; step-sons, Fred Reynolds and Ronald Reynolds; and sister, Martha Hargrove.
Sam is survived by his beloved wife, Mabel Waters; children, Marla (J.B.) Bynum and Kerwin Waters; sister, Louvenia Waites; step-children, Debra (Charles) McGill, Regina (Daniel) Williams, Rhonda Reynolds and David (Kate) Reynolds; and a host of grandchildren, great grandchildren, other family and friends.
He retired from Dayton Metropolitan Housing Authority and General Motors, then worked for RTA after. He was a member of First Wesleyan Church for over 10 years. In his free time, he enjoyed listening to music and singing in the church choir. Sam also loved to organize the annual Valentine's Day getaways.
